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 02907f6c authored by Wenbo Jie's avatar Wenbo Jie
Browse files

[DocsUI M3] Add a DocsUI flag for adopting material 3

The flag will be used in both Java code and XML files, resource
flag needs to be read only.

Bug: 373720657
Test: m DocumentsUIGoogle
Flag: com.android.documentsui.flags.use_material3
Change-Id: I5b8e7734a4826137927d13fc0b29f874642b3ed5
parent 90a5112c
Loading
Loading
Loading
Loading
+16 −0
Original line number Diff line number Diff line
@@ -27,6 +27,20 @@ license {
    license_text: [],
}

aconfig_declarations {
    name: "docsui-flags-aconfig",
    package: "com.android.documentsui.flags",
    container: "system",
    srcs: ["flags.aconfig"],
}

java_aconfig_library {
    name: "docsui-flags-aconfig-java-lib",
    aconfig_declarations: "docsui-flags-aconfig",
    min_sdk_version: "29",
    sdk_version: "system_current",
}

java_library {
    name: "docsui-change-ids",
    srcs: ["src/com/android/documentsui/ChangeIds.java"],
@@ -95,6 +109,8 @@ genrule {
android_library {
    name: "DocumentsUI-lib",
    defaults: ["documentsui_defaults"],
    static_libs: ["docsui-flags-aconfig-java-lib"],
    flags_packages: ["docsui-flags-aconfig"],

    manifest: "AndroidManifestLib.xml",

flags.aconfig

0 → 100644
+10 −0
Original line number Diff line number Diff line
package: "com.android.documentsui.flags"
container: "system"

flag {
    name: "use_material3"
    namespace: "documentsui"
    description: "Use Material 3 theme and styles."
    bug: "373720657"
    is_fixed_read_only: true
}
 No newline at end of file